Help Needed (Russian: Нужна Помощь) is a charitable foundation that helps other charities and social projects in Russia. The mission of the foundation is systematic development of charity in the country and change of public attitude towards solving social problems.
The foundation systematically implements projects aimed at interaction and development of all parts of society related to solving social problems. The main goal is to strengthen the nonprofit sector in Russia, so that employees could maintain high professional level; the number of charities and NGOs would be sufficient to address the needs of vulnerable population; and finally, all citizens would be actively involved in solving social problems.
The foundation works as a fund of funds, fundraising for other non-profit organizations, including charitable foundations. While it helps other organizations, it does not provide targeted assistance to beneficiaries. All projects supported by Help Needed are being carefully verified.
